Understanding the Blue Badge Scheme in Burnley

In Burnley, the Blue Badge scheme offers essential support for individuals with severe mobility challenges. Managed by Lancashire County Council, it enables badge holders to park close to key locations like Burnley General Teaching Hospital and Charter Walk Shopping Centre. The badges are issued according to Department for Transport guidelines and must be renewed every three years. Holders enjoy free parking in designated accessible parking bays and may qualify for additional benefits depending on their circumstances.

Applying for a Blue Badge involves demonstrating eligibility based on mobility issues through a medical certification process. The application typically costs around £10, though fee waivers are available for certain applicants. You'll need to submit medical documentation and may require a GP assessment to verify your mobility challenges. The Lancashire County Council portal handles applications, and the process usually takes several weeks. Early submission is advisable to avoid delays when you need the badge most.

Local Parking Regulations and Compliance in Burnley

Burnley enforces strict regulations to ensure accessible bays remain available for genuine users. Designated spaces must be at least 3.6 metres wide to accommodate wheelchair-accessible vehicles. Misuse of Blue Badges carries serious penalties, including fines reaching up to £1,000. The local council monitors compliance rigorously, and councillors frequently remind residents about the importance of following these rules. Understanding and respecting these regulations protects equitable access for everyone who needs it.

Where to Find Accessible Parking Across Burnley

Burnley offers numerous accessible parking options near essential services throughout the town. Church Street near Burnley General Hospital features designated accessible bays for patients and visitors. The Pioneer 1 car park provides 124 spaces, with several reserved for disabled users, making it ideal for shoppers visiting King Street and nearby shopping centres. Victoria car park at Town Hall offers 60 accessible spaces for easy access to civic buildings and local amenities. Each location is strategically positioned to serve the community's mobility needs.

Navigating Burnley's Blue Badge Application Process

The process for obtaining a Blue Badge in Burnley starts with completing an application form through the Lancashire County Council portal. You'll need to provide medical documentation proving your mobility challenges, and a GP assessment may be required. Submit relevant medical records that clearly illustrate the extent of your impairment. The council may request additional information to ensure a thorough review. Patience is essential, as the process typically takes several weeks from submission to approval.

Once approved, your Blue Badge gives you access to priority parking spaces and free parking in designated bays across Burnley. Keep your badge visible and up-to-date, as expired badges won't be recognised by parking enforcement. If circumstances change or you need to renew your badge, contact Lancashire County Council early to avoid losing parking benefits. Understanding the requirements and deadlines helps ensure you maintain continuous access to the facilities and support the scheme provides. Frequently Asked Questions

What are the eligibility criteria for disability parking permits in Burnley?

In Burnley, residents applying for a disability parking permit must provide proof of their disability, which can include a Blue Badge. The applicant must also be a registered resident of the Borough of Burnley and have a valid vehicle registration that matches the permit application.

How can I apply for a disability parking permit in Burnley, England?

To apply for a disability parking permit in Burnley, you can visit the Burnley Borough Council's official website and fill out the online application form. Alternatively, you may request a paper form at the Town Hall located on Manchester Road, which serves as the administrative centre for the borough.

Where can I find accessible parking spots in Burnley?

Accessible parking spots in Burnley are available across various locations, including King Street, which has 161 spaces, and Centenary Way, offering 108 spaces. Additionally, spaces are designated at shopping areas like Pioneer 1, ensuring that those with disabilities can access essential services conveniently.

What penalties are associated with improper use of disability parking in Burnley?

In Burnley, misuse of a disability parking permit can lead to a fine of up to £1,000. Enforcement officers actively monitor parking bays, and vehicles parked without the appropriate permit may be issued a penalty notice or could be towed, affecting both accessibility and local compliance.

Are there specific rules for using disability parking permits in Burnley?

Yes, in Burnley, a disability parking permit must be clearly displayed when parked in designated bays, such as those on Bank Parade and Elizabeth Street. The permit holder must also ensure that the vehicle is not parked in areas where restrictions apply, to avoid fines and maintain access for other users.
